https://Trumpdex.trade redirected to https//trumpdex.trade during the time we crawled it. The website Trumpdex.trade appears to be a scam. Here are the reasons: 1. Lack of Information: The website lacks detailed information about the company, its team, and its physical address. Legitimate cryptocurrency exchanges typically provide this information for transparency and trust. 2. Unrealistic Promises: The website makes bold claims about high returns and easy profits, which is a common tactic used by fraudulent platforms to lure in unsuspecting users. 3. Poor Design and Grammar: The website's design and grammar are subpar, which is often a red flag for scams. Legitimate businesses usually invest in professional web design and ensure proper language usage. 4. Limited Payment Options: The website may only offer limited or unconventional payment options, which can be a tactic to make it harder for users to recover funds in case of fraud. 5. Lack of Regulation: Legitimate cryptocurrency exchanges are typically regulated in the jurisdictions where they operate. The absence of regulatory information on the website is concerning. 6. High Pressure Sales Tactics: If the website uses high-pressure sales tactics or urgent calls to action, it's a common tactic used by scams to rush users into making hasty decisions. 7. Negative Online Reviews: Search for reviews or comments from other users about their experiences with the platform. If there are numerous complaints or warnings, it's a strong indicator of a scam. 8. Unverified Social Media Presence: Check if the platform has a verified and active presence on reputable social media platforms. Scams often have limited or unverified social media activity. 9. Lack of Security Features: Legitimate cryptocurrency exchanges prioritize security and often have robust security features. If the website lacks these, it's a major red flag. 10. Unusual or Suspicious URL: The website's URL may contain unusual or suspicious elements, such as misspellings or extra characters, which is a common tactic used by phishing sites. It's crucial to exercise extreme caution when dealing with unfamiliar cryptocurrency platforms. Always conduct thorough research, seek independent reviews, and consider consulting with a financial advisor before engaging with any new investment or trading platform."
